☐ Wellness room booking — before the new starter arrives, confirm their introductory wellness-room slot in the Ashgrove booking sheet, note the time on their welcome card, and check the room is aired and the dimmer works. The door locks between sessions; reception can open it for them using the code below.

turnstile pass: bdg-HWC-3

# Trailpin deep-link router — env config
# New contractor notes: this service maps trailpin:// URLs to in-app screens.
# Don't touch TRAILPIN_ROUTE_TABLE unless mobile signs off.
# Staging and prod use separate files; never copy between them.
# The link-signing secret used to verify inbound deep links is set on the next line.

env line for fajop-taguf: VAULT_KEY20=82a8caa7b14c704c3638

The revised commission scheme was modelled against the last four quarters of closed deals. Under the new structure, accelerators apply only above 110% of quota, and multi-year contracts earn a flat uplift rather than front-loaded payouts. Total commission expense is projected to fall 4% while rewarding top performers more heavily. Transition payments will smooth the first two quarters. Clawback terms are unchanged. The revenue assumptions behind these thresholds are set out in the confidential note below.

board note of yaweg-tawif: Only 5 of the 120 pilot accounts renewed Ulawyn, so a churn review is set for July 15.

**Q: How do I open the training-video studio?**

The recording studio at Dunmoor Exchange is Room 4.11, next to the freight lift. It's bookable in half-day blocks through the facilities calendar. Check the soundproofing seal on the door after each session and switch off the lighting rig at the wall. The door keypad accepts the standard studio code, listed below.

staff pass of baweg-bawep = bdg-AIU-1

**Action item (PM-214, Coldvault archival):** Automate archiving of cold storage buckets older than the retention cutoff. Manual sweeps missed two regions last quarter and blew the storage budget. Owner: infra rotation. Sweep cadence, batch size, and age thresholds must be config-driven, not hardcoded, so on-call can tune under load. Dry-run mode required before first prod run. Proposed defaults for review at sync are below.

limits module of fahog-kahop:
CAPS = {
    "fraeth": 189,
    "drumir": 842,
}